State of Massachusetts Legal Counsel I in Boston, Massachusetts

_Who We Are: _ The Department of Energy Resources (DOER) is the state agency responsible for developing and implementing policies and programs aimed at ensuring the adequacy, security, diversity, and cost-effectiveness of the Commonwealth's energy supply to create a clean, affordable, and resilient energy future. _Who We Serve: _ Massachusetts was the first state in the nation to combine energy and environmental agencies under one Cabinet secretary. The Executive Office of Energy and Environmental Affairs (EOEEA) serves Commonwealth residents interested in outdoor recreational activities, clean energy solutions and those who work with animals and livestock. Equally, EOEEA works with energy consumers, power companies, clean energy providers and farmers to delicately balance the interaction with environmental protection laws and regulations while being a cornerstone for our economic prosperity. _Job Opening:_ The Department of Energy Resources, seeks applicants for the position of Legal Counsel I to perform the following duties: DOER is seeking an attorney(Counsel I)to serve as a Counsel Iwithin its Legal Division to provide legal services and support to DOER staff on various energy matters including administrative proceedings before the Massachusetts Department of Public Utilities (DPU) as well as other matters involving the energy industry in the Commonwealth. This position will work collaboratively on a variety of energy policy and regulatory matters concerning energy efficiency, solar,renewableand alternative energy, Massachusetts Green Communities, alternativetransportationand the impacts these policies may have on all energy consumers, including Environmental Justice, low-income, and vulnerable populations. Legal proceedings with the DPU may include adjudications and rulemakings, which may have multiple parties and involve legal and policy/technical issues (e.g., rate-setting for public utilities, energy policy,equitableaccess for all energy consumers, and legislation). This position will alsoassistin producing public records in response to requests that the Department receives. This position involves legal analysis and strong writing and communications skills. Responsibilities include, but are not limited to, the following: * Represent the Department, as part of a team, in proceedings before the Massachusetts Department of Public Utilities as well as other administrative agencies, including preparing comments, pleadings, briefs, motions, discovery and responses to discovery, witness preparation, cross-examination questions, and related adjudicatoryresponsibilities * Serving as a Department case manager by tracking procedural schedules and deliverable deadlines,conductingandparticipatingin public hearings and evidentiary hearings, making written and oral legal recommendations, and working and coordinating with policy and technical staff to ensure the development of thorough pleadings and filings with respect to the Department’s positions andfindings Please provide a Cover Letter describing your interest in the position along with your resume * *First consideration will be given to those applicants that apply within the first 14 days. MINIMUM ENTRANCE REQUIREMENTS: Applicants must have a Juris Doctor (JD) degree, admission to the Massachusetts Bar and some experience in legal research, legal writing, and legal procedures and processes.
